BANK COMPUTERISATION Only after 1983 and after the first report of ‘Rangarajan Committee’ were there brisks activities in order to bring quick technological changes in the field of computers and communication Another committee was constituted in 1988 under the chairmanship of Dr. C. Rangarajan then deputy Governor of R. B. I. to drew up a perspective plan on computerisation of banks for a five year period 1990 -94

Transmission processor a) message switches b) multiplexer c) Front end processor Message switches is used for store & forward data to a large number of terminals over a single communication channel Multiplexer is a device that enables more than one signals to be sent simultaneously over a one physical channel. It combines two or more terminals Front end processor : communication for host computer
